Job Description

Role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ented Virtual Reservation & Itinerary Coordinator to assist clients with booking arrangements, managing schedules, and organizing travel details from inquiry through confirmation. This fully remote position is ideal for someone who enjoys organization, clear communication, and delivering a smooth client experience. Training and structured systems are provided. Prior industry experience is not required.

  • Coordinate reservations, confirmations, and schedule updates
  • Communicate with clients to gather required details and provide updates
  • Review bookings to ensure accuracy and completeness
  • Maintain organized digital records within established systems
  • Follow up on outstanding items to ensure timely completion
